Fire at Canterbury Green prompts evacuations; no injuries reported

Sunday, January 13, 2013 - 8:24 am

An early morning fire Sunday prompted the evacuation of nearly a dozen units at Canterbury Green.

The incident was reported to the Fort Wayne Fire Department at 2:19 a.m., according to a news release, with firefighters being dispatched to 5210 Stonehenge Blvd., Apt 4.

Upon arrival three minutes later, firefighters found heavy smoke coming from an apartment on the first floor, the release said. The firefighters made entry and extinguished a fire that was centered in the kitchen that apparently started on the stove.

Residents were evacuated from 11 adjoining apartments, with some having to use ladders to descend from a second-floor balcony, according to the release.

The fire was deemed under control at 2:50 a.m., with no injuries reported. The apartment sustained heavy smoke damage and minor fire and water damage, according to the release.
